Bookmarks in Google Chrome
A bookmark is a collection of direct links to predefined web pages which is stored in your web browser. Bookmarks can be created and managed by the user themselves. Galaxy Tab buttons/icons
There are a number of icons found around the touchscreen. They work as buttons and can be used to manipulate apps or to control the tablet. In addition to the icon buttons, other buttons may appear. They aren’t always available, but will appear when they can be used.
